Re: Want vs Need
If this item will increase your revenue - meaning customers will pay you more for item XYZ rather than you just want it because it will sound better to you, and your hard and soft costs (rental fees plus logistical costs of picking up/returning) for the item will exceed the purchase price over some interval of time (a lot of people use 3 years), then owning makes financial sense.
If it won't make you more money, you only need it once a year, etc., then it probably falls in the want category.
